Output 83bafda382f779a71874ce78632c7ed18fe396821dfaa95a66f6215f1362e174:1

value
562522200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 503c108036c0ed33e4cbd5b56c5d4abf6eed53d3 OP_EQUALVERIFY OP_CHECKSIG
address
18KF1hVAVD1vTFo6226M7A6Nt3fdfhQFZR
transaction
83bafda382f779a71874ce78632c7ed18fe396821dfaa95a66f6215f1362e174
spent
true